Why Bookmakers Are Hesitant to Accept Apple Pay

Despite its popularity, several factors contribute to why many online bookmakers do not accept Apple Pay as a payment method:

1. Processing Fees

One of the primary reasons many online betting platforms hesitate to integrate Apple Pay is the associated processing fees. Payment methods like credit cards and bank transfers typically incur lower transaction fees compared to mobile wallets like Apple Pay, which charges bookmakers a percentage for each transaction. For high-volume transactions, these fees can add up significantly.

2. Regulatory Challenges

The online gambling industry is heavily regulated in many jurisdictions. Bookmakers must navigate various legal waters to ensure compliance with local laws and regulations. Some regions have specific restrictions on mobile payments, which poses a significant challenge for integrating Apple Pay. Uncertainties about regulatory compliance can deter bookmakers from adopting new payment methods.

3. Security and Chargebacks

While Apple Pay is known for its robust security features, bookmakers still face concerns over chargebacks. In the context of gambling, chargebacks can be problematic. Bettors may request refunds for lost bets, leading to disputes. Traditional payment methods offer more straightforward resolution processes, which some bookmakers prefer to avoid risking potential losses.

4. Limited Demand

Another consideration is the demand for Apple Pay among bettors. Not all gamblers prefer using Apple Pay; some may stick to more traditional payment methods like debit or credit cards. Bookmakers often prioritize payment methods that cater to the majority of their clientele. If the demand for Apple Pay is insufficient, they may not see the point in implementing it.

Alternatives to Apple Pay for Online Betting

While Apple Pay may not be an option at many online bookmakers, there are several reliable alternatives bettors can explore:

1. Credit and Debit Cards

Credit and debit cards remain the most widely accepted payment methods for online gambling. They are easy to use and offer the familiar experience most gamblers are accustomed to. Many bookmakers accept Visa and Mastercard, allowing for quick deposit and withdrawal processes.

2. E-Wallets

E-wallets like P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ller provide a convenient alternative to direct card payments. These services allow users to make deposits and withdrawals without sharing their bank information. Bettors appreciate the added layer of privacy and security these platforms provide.

3. Bank Transfers

For those who prefer traditional banking methods, bank transfers are always an option. While they might take longer than other methods, they are often the go-to for larger transactions. Many bettors appreciate the reliability and straightforwardness of transferring funds directly from their bank accounts.

4. Cryptocurrency

As the world of online gambling evolves, cryptocurrencies have emerged as a popular payment method. Many online bookmakers now accept B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ies due to their decentralized nature, which allows for anonymity and lower transaction costs. This option appeals particularly to tech-savvy bettors looking for alternative currency solutions.
